# Xarray Climate Cube Starter
Use this skill to build a deterministic toy climate cube with Xarray and summarize simple spatiotemporal statistics.
## What it does
- Creates a monthly temperature cube with `time`, `lat`, and `lon` dimensions.
- Computes annual mean temperature, seasonal range, per-latitude means, and the hottest month.
- Returns compact JSON that is easy to reuse in downstream scientific-Python workflows.
## When to use it
- You need a local, no-auth starter for climate or environmental data handling.
- You want a minimal example of labeled multidimensional array operations with Xarray.
